Thinking about RTK striptilling.  We have a 9220 articulating tractor that will pull a 16 row anhydrous knife rig.  We want to follow it up with a 8220 JD tractor pulling a 16 row planter.  We range from flat bottoms to very steep hills.    John Deere RTK, 2630 and the 3000 antenna.  No IGuide.  Following terraces.


Will it work like I want to given the difference in steering of the tractors?   Will the cost outweigh any downfalls it may have?   WIll I have issues with the slope and the planter staying on the row?  Do I need RTK?
